Financial Aid
Average net price
$11,807
% receiving grants
91%
% receiving federal loans
8%
Net price by family income
| Family income band | Average net price |
|---|---|
| $0–30k | $9,819 |
| $30–48k | $7,469 |
| $48–75k | $11,658 |
| $75–110k | $12,736 |
| $110k+ | $15,435 |
Federal loans disbursed to 239 students totaling $769,424.
